The Nutrition Mission
We are excited to announce The Nutrition Mission weekend food backpack program will kick off on April 9th!!! This pilot program is a test run with a smaller group of students coming from the CMS and Headstart programs as well as interested HomeSchooling families, the full launch will take place at the start of the 2021-2022 school year. If you have any information, trinkets etc., that you would like to hand out to families please email Sophie (see email address above) with information! If you are interested in volunteering or know a group that is, please email either Sophie or Leah!!!
Congratulations to Craig Bevernitz of Lamers Bus Lines in receiving the Board of Education Trucker Recognition Award in February.
Mr. Bevernitz was nominated for his safe handling of students during a bus incident earlier this winter.
Congratulations to the Trucker Recognition nominees for March - Jeanine Supanich and Chloe Knope from Rexford/Longfellow Elementary in providing a safe drop off area for our students and parents.
Join us in congratulating our first ever group of FVTC Clintonville Truck Driving graduates. These students have put in many hours in the classroom and behind the wheel. We wish you all the best wherever the road may take you.

Mural design presented by art students from CHS for approval on the 10th Street Mural that will go up this Spring. Congratulations to Emilee Acevedo for the winning design! Super excited to partner with the school on this (thanks to Taylor Zeinert for all her work last summer getting this set up). And we're still looking for a good scaffolding system that we could borrow for the students to use.
